Pricing is another area where Hawaiian Airlines shines. The airline often features competitive fares, especially for inter-island flights. This is particularly beneficial for travelers looking to explore multiple islands without breaking the bank.
Moreover, Hawaiian Airlines offers a robust loyalty program known as HawaiianMiles. This program allows frequent flyers to earn miles for travel, hotel stays, and car rentals. It also features partnerships with various hotels and rental car companies, providing added value to loyal customers.
For travelers seeking convenience, Hawaiian Airlines operates numerous direct flights to and from the mainland U.S. This minimizes layovers and reduces travel time, making it easier for passengers to reach their Hawaiian destinations.

🌺 Hawaiian Airlines · Route Network
Interactive map · Click markers for airport details · Routes color-coded by region
🌴 Neighbor Island
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Kahului (OGG)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Lihue (LIH)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Kona (KOA)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Hilo (ITO)
🗽 North America
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Los Angeles (LAX)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 San Francisco (SFO)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Seattle (SEA)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 New York (JFK)
- Maui (OGG) ⇔ San Francisco (SFO)
🌏 International / Polynesia
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Tokyo (HND/NRT)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Seoul (ICN)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Sydney (SYD)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Auckland (AKL)
- Honolulu (HNL) ⇔ Papeete (PPT)
